SETTING THE ALARM 1. Rotate . counterclockwise to set the alarm time. The alarm hand ( the shortest one) moves backward. 2. Slide ON/ OFF to ON.At the set alarm time, the alarm sounds for about 40 minutes. 3. To turn off the alarm sooner, slide ON/ OFF to OFF. The alarm does not sound again. SETTING THE TIME 1. Remove the back cover. 2. Rotate . to set the desired time. 3. Replace the back cover. SECOND O Alarm Notes O• . and ON/ OFF are not covered by the back cover. You can set the alarm time and turn the alarm on or off without removing the cover. • The small dots on the clock face indicate alarm time increments. Each dot represents ten minutes. Example: To set the alarm for 5:30, rotate . so the alarm hand points at the third dot between 5and 6. •Do not rotate . clockwise or you could damage the clock. FIRST 63-1419 Thank you for purchasing a RadioShack Double Bell Alarm Clock. Your clock’s classic double- bell styling is an ideal timepiece for your bedroom. The distinctive and loud alarm is sure to wake you up. Its compact size offers sleek styling perfect for even the most crowded nightstand. INSTALLING THE BATTERY Your clock requires one AA battery (not supplied) for power. Batteries are available at your local RadioShack store or online at 1. Place your thumb in the back cover indentation at the bottom of the back cover and press the cover up to remove it. 2. Insert the battery as indicated by the polarity symbols ( + and – ) shown inside the compartment. 3. Insert the tab on the top of the cover into the top slot on back of the clock and snap the cover in place. When the clock slows down or the alarm bell weakens, replace the battery. CARE Keep the clock dry; if it gets wet, wipe it dry immediately. Use and store the clock only in normal temperature environments. Handle the clock carefully; do not drop it. Keep the clock away from dust and dirt, and wipe it with a damp cloth occasionally to keep it looking new. O Battery Notes O• Dispose of old batteries promptly and properly. • Do not burn or bury batteries. • Use only fresh batteries of the required size and recommended type. • If you do not plan to use the clock for a month or more, remove the batteries. Batteries can leak chemicals that can damage electronic parts. USING SNOOZE 1. When the alarm sounds, press the clock’s plastic face cover to silence the alarm for about 4–5 minutes. The backlight lights for about 5 seconds. 2. After about 4– 5 minutes, the alarm sounds again. 3. Slide ON/ OFF to OFF,to turn snooze off. LIGHTING THE CLOCK To view the time in the dark, press the clock’s face cover. The backlight shines for about 5 seconds.
